Road Rash: Michigan Motorcycle Accident Lawyers
Our Michigan motorcycle accident lawyers frequently represent bikers with serious and catastrophic injuries. This includes road rash, an term used to refer to skin and bone injuries caused by abrasion with road surfaces. This injury is also seen frequently in bicycle accidents, skateboarding accidents, and inline skating accidents. The injuries can often be serious and permanent.
Road rash injuries from motorcycle accidents are often the most severe. This is simply because of the speed of the bike at the time of the injury and often because of defects in the road surfaces that cause severe injuries. Many bikers also do not wear protective clothing that would reduce the severity of the injury.
Also, it is important to obtain prompt treatment for these injuries to reduce the risk of infection and permanent damage. Minor injuries can often be treated at home with proper care, but more severe injuries required medical intervention at a hospital or with an experienced physician.
A biker who suffers road rash injuries in a Michigan motorcycle accident can seek compensation from a negligent motorist that caused the accident. Because these injuries often result in permanent scarring and disfigurement, the motorcyclist can claim these injuries as part of a damages claim in his or her Michigan motorcycle accident case.
